Granulomatous angiitis of the CNS associated with Hodgkin lymphoma

Radiologic and histopathologic findings of the CNS lesions
(A, B) Axial and coronal postgadolinium T1-weighted imaging demonstrates extensive hemispheric and focal cerebellar abnormalities with a perivascular pattern of enhancement; (C) MRI perfusion imaging demonstrates decreased cerebral blood flow in the white matter; (D) hematoxylin & eosin section demonstrates necrotizing granulomatous angiitis.
